Masi Campofiorin - Gorgani.comI’ve just had the pleasure of treatingA myself toA one of Italy’s most profound wines — Masi CampofiorinA displays ripe, complex aromas and flavours of dark cherries, plums, licorice, tar, vanilla and nutmeg. It has a velvety core, with aA rich finish of earthy notes.

This really is a Valpolicella with partially dried grapes that has rich cherry fruit with notes of tobacco and brown spice whcihA works well with any number of foods, from simple antipasti to roast pork to veal.

The color of the wine is ruby red; it is dryA wine; medium-to full-bodied with a lively aftertaster.
